71 подписчик
Вопрос, который спросят в СБЕРЕ на python-разработчика #1
Что будет выведено при исполнении следующего блока кода:
x = 0
try:
....print(x/0)
except ZeroDivisionError:
....print(x+1, sep="")
except ZeroDivisionError:
....print(x+2, sep="")
except ZeroDivisionError:
....print(x+3, sep="")
a) 123
б) 2
в) 3
г) 1
д) 1\n1\n1\n
И ответ будет a конце поста, а пока подпишитесь и поставьте лайки - это очень мотивирует делать такой материал дальше 👍
До ответа:
10
9
8
7
6
5
4
3
2
1
Правильный ответ: г) 1
Объяснение:
Исключения на ошибки одного типа будут сработаны только один раз.
На связи, ваш Webнутый👋
Около минуты
22 октября 2023